Java Programming Java Programming Course Content Lecture 1. Introduction to Java Language Lecture 2. Lecture 1. Introduction to Java Language Lecture 3. Conditional Statements | If-else, Switch Break Lecture 4. Loops in Java Lecture 5. 9 Best Patterns Questions In Java (for Beginners) Lecture 6. Advanced Pattern Questions | Java Lecture 7. Functions & Methods | Java Lecture 8. Functions in Java Lecture 9. Basics of Time Complexity and Space Complexity | Java Lecture 10. Arrays Introduction | Java Lecture 11. 2D Arrays | Java Lecture 12. Strings Java Placement Series Lecture 13. String Builder | Java Lecture 14. Operators & Binary Number System | Java Lecture 15. Bit Manipulation | Java Lecture 16. Sorting in Java | Bubble Sort, Selection Sort & Insertion Sort | Java Lecture 17. Recursion in One Shot | Theory + Question Practice + Code Lecture 18. Recursion in One Shot | 9 Best Problems Lecture 19. Recursion One Shot – Advanced Level Questions | Placement (Tech) Lecture 20. Backtracking | N Queens Problem | Permutations | 1 of 2